    So I was driving home from my girlfriends house when i heard this god awful ticking sound coming from the engine. I pulled over and checked it out, hoping it was just my fuse from my power wire hitting the belt or something small. When i listened I could tell it was internal and knew i was screwed. turns out something inside the engine snapped and destroyed the engine with 124k on it.

    I had to make a decision, get it fixed or sent it to the junkyard. I did some engine searching online this morning and found a 3.8 from a buick lacrosse with 6,992 miles on it for 1500$. the Buick was totaled after getting rear ended a few days ago. I decided to get the engine, since i didn't have any other choice lol. All together its gonna be 2600$, i will be posting some updates after the engine is in
